A Steel key is an item that players can steal from H.A.M. guards in the store rooms (lower level) of the H.A.M. Dungeon.
It is used to open the small chest in the south-east store room and also the two chests in the meeting room, north of the four rooms. To enter the room, the player needs to pick the lock on the door while the guard is facing away. If the guard sees the player picking the lock, the guard will attack them.
Possible rewards include an emerald amulet and a sapphire necklace.
After using the key to unlock the chest, the player receives a message in the chatbox saying: "Your steel key breaks in the lock." and the key disappears from the inventory.
- Please note: All of the H.A.M. keys (bronze, iron, steel and silver) can be obtained at the lowest level of the H.A.M. Dungeon by pickpocketing the H.A.M. guards. Rewards from the chests include: coins (small amount), 1-5 pieces of random jewellery (ranging from sapphire to diamond,) and/or cut gems (also ranging from sapphire to diamond.)
